Step 1: Understand the purpose of a calorimeter. It is used to measure the heat transfer during chemical reactions or physical changes.
Step 2: Metal has a high thermal conductivity compared to glass. This means it can quickly transfer heat between the substance inside the calorimeter and the surrounding environment.
Step 3: The rapid heat transfer ensures accurate measurement of the temperature change, which is critical to calculating heat flow. Glass, on the other hand, is an insulator, leading to slower heat transfer and less accurate results.
Step 4: Additionally, metals are typically more durable and less prone to breakage compared to glass, making them more practical for laboratory use.
Conclusion: Therefore, calorimeters are made of metal to ensure efficient heat transfer and durability.
